#EPL: Brilliant – Trent Alexander-Arnold names three players who helped Liverpool beat Newcastle

Liverpool defender, Trent Alexander-Arnold has identified three players who helped his team beat Newcastle United in Sunday’s Premier League clash.

Liverpool came from a goal down to beat Newcastle United in an away Premier League tie on Sunday at St James’ Park.

Darwin Nunez’s brace gave Jurgen Klopp’s side all three points against Newcastle as Virgil van Dijk was shown a straight red card for bringing down Alexander Isak during the encounter.

Speaking after the game, Alexander-Arnold singled out Jarell Quansah, Harvey Elliot and Nunez for special praise, insisting that they were brilliant for Liverpool against Newcastle when they came off the bench.

“You don’t genuinely believe you are going to win the game but if you stick together.

“You will get chances. The lads that came on, amazing. Jarell Quansah. Absolutely outstanding.

“We executed that change of plan excellently, hitting them twice on the counter. The lads that came on were outstanding, Darwin, Harvey, Quansah, all brilliant,” Alexander-Arnold told Sky Sports.
